Cheer Good Design Co., Ltd. (Headquarters: Miyazaki City, Miyazaki Prefecture; Representative Director: Chigusa Sekiya), which cultivates relationships between companies and society through public relations and design, will announce on April 1, 2026, a PR concept aiming for "a society where people can love the world through their own companies," in collaboration with businesses and public relations personnel in Miyazaki.

## PR is about "creating opportunities for support"

What we consider PR is not merely about promoting products or services.

By conveying the company's aspirations and background, more people will feel, "This is a good company," and "I want to support them."

Each of these sympathies will eventually accumulate, fostering warm relationships between companies and society.

We believe that PR creates these "opportunities for support."
